Continuous Improvement
We believe our work is never done and adapting to change isn’t a “nice-to-have”, it’s a “must have”. We know we can always build better platforms, provide better service, and be better humans. Commitment to growth and challenging the status-quo is our DNA.
Chasing Perfection
Without a passion for perfection, our purpose would be without a canvass. We chase perfection even if unobtainable because the pursuit itself is why we do what we do. The moment we become satisfied is the moment we know it’s time to move.
People Incubation
People inherently want to do great things – when given the space to create. We work to provide a balanced environment that embodies autonomy to drive in your own lane and intersections of collaboration. We are, after all, in this together.

Application
I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at ue.co (San Diego, CA) in May 2015.
Interview
My interview at ue.co was as enjoyable as interviews get. I was made to feel welcome from the start - offered water or coffee, which is always nice when you're entering a new office for the first time. It was a short wait, and after being ushered into the main conference rooms, Jarrod and Amy came in and introduced themselves in a friendly way. They started by asking me to tell them about myself and how I came across the job listing. This set the tone for a very conversational interview. They told me a bit about the company, its objectives and goals, before firing back with some targeted questions about the job and what it demands. It was good to challenged and I left thinking that I walked away really thinking about the marketing industry - and hoping I got the job.
